Taşhan is in the district center. It is a building belonging to the stone complex of the Seljuk period. Courtyard and closed caravanserai types. It is a square-shaped, masonry structure with a crown door and a vaulted covering on 12 legs around it, which looks like a castle with protruding external support. It is the only example of Anatolian Seljuk Han architecture with its square plan.
